Actor Malvika Mohanan recently talked about the safety of women in Mumbai during an interview. She said that since she has her own car and driver, she feels safe in the city. However, she admitted that the situation is different for women who travel alone and this security can sometimes depend on fate. Malavika also recalled an unfortunate incident, which was encountered in a local train a few years ago.
Malavika says security often depends on luck
During a conversation with Houtfly, Malavika spoke about the safety of women in Mumbai. He said that people often call Mumbai safe for women, but they feel that this is not always true. Now that she has a car and driver, she feels safe. But back to college, when he traveled by bus and train, he did not feel the same. She said that back, safety often depends on luck, and the journey always feels like taking a risk.Shocking train incident
Malavika recalled a scary incident from her college days when she was returning home with two close friends in a local train around 9:30 pm. They were in the first class compartment, which was almost empty. As soon as they sat near a window, a man suddenly approached the grill, pressed his face against him, and made an improper comment. The girls were shocked and frozen, uncertain how to react. He shared how, at that age, captures fear, and you don’t know what to do – especially when you worry that a person can try to enter the train.
Every woman has a story
Malavika shared that almost every woman using public transport has faced similar experiences. He said that if you ask them, they will have many such stories to tell them, proving that any place is never completely safe for women.
